Output 6306e94e7e3b833e930c750ef05ae7f8b899ce436ff9b3fb862a9e9fc3bbf27c:1

value
578221
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d67dbb7054124c9780d45b4a2fddcd484503b0ef OP_EQUAL
address
3MF99cxCX72SWfM6sCBzFfxE3DZesmmHaY
transaction
6306e94e7e3b833e930c750ef05ae7f8b899ce436ff9b3fb862a9e9fc3bbf27c